Massachusetts's climate demands landscaping solutions that can withstand significant temperature fluctuations and precipitation. Winter's freeze-thaw cycles can destabilize improperly installed landscape rock, requiring meticulous attention to sub-base preparation, including proper compaction and drainage. Summer's heat and humidity necessitate attention to water management to prevent erosion and the proliferation of moss or algae on rock surfaces. Local materials, such as fieldstone or crushed granite, are often chosen for their durability and ability to complement the region's traditional New England aesthetic.

The cost of landscape rock projects in Massachusetts is primarily determined by the volume and specific type of aggregate selected, the logistical challenges of delivery to the site, and the extent of site preparation required. Factors such as excavation depth, grading for optimal water runoff, and the labor involved in placing and compacting materials will contribute to the overall investment. Urban environments like Cambridge may present unique access challenges that can influence project expenditures.
